Transaction fa63beed2abec3c367e114a21764ae4dcc03bcf7afa077801243524894ac571e

1 Input
2 Outputs
  • fa63beed2abec3c367e114a21764ae4dcc03bcf7afa077801243524894ac571e:0
  • value  149369
    address  3FkXPC5J8EpqTChVKxWdVHjejuW7siu3FF
  • fa63beed2abec3c367e114a21764ae4dcc03bcf7afa077801243524894ac571e:1
  • value  330616549
    address  bc1qujxpjkfgrqux7j0vv2z63jdqkdgdv6g3a5wr7j